Vienna: What to Do and See After Your Flight
Alright, you've landed in Vienna! Now for the exciting part – exploring this amazing city. Vienna is packed with incredible attractions, so you’ll be spoiled for choice. First things first: getting from Vienna International Airport (VIE) to the city center. There are several convenient options. The City Airport Train (CAT) is a fast and direct train that takes you to Wien Mitte station in about 16 minutes. It's a quick and efficient way to get into the heart of the city. Another option is the S-Bahn (local train), which is more affordable and connects the airport to various parts of Vienna. Taxis and ride-sharing services are readily available, but they tend to be more expensive. Once you're in the city, the public transportation system is fantastic. The U-Bahn (subway), trams, and buses are reliable and easy to use. Consider getting a Vienna Pass if you plan on visiting many attractions, as it includes free entry to various museums and sights. Vienna offers a wealth of things to see and do. Start with the iconic Schönbrunn Palace and Gardens. Explore the opulent rooms and wander through the stunning gardens. Visit St. Stephen's Cathedral, a masterpiece of Gothic architecture, and climb the south tower for breathtaking city views. Don't miss the Hofburg Palace, the former imperial palace, now home to museums and the Spanish Riding School. For art lovers, the MuseumsQuartier is a must-see, featuring a collection of museums. Indulge in Vienna's coffee culture. Enjoy a traditional Viennese coffee and a slice of Sachertorte in a charming café. Take a stroll through the Naschmarkt, Vienna's famous market, where you can find delicious food from around the world. For music lovers, Vienna is a paradise.
